The City of Southfield is soliciting bids for the purchase of firearms for its Police Department. Bids must be electronically uploaded to www. ***. *. * by July 30, 2026, 11:00 AM local time. Questions must be submitted via email to ***@***. *. * by July 23, 2026, 5:00 PM. The city reserves the right to reject any bid and award to other than the low bidder. A trade-in allowance is available for existing firearms. Vendors with a poor working relationship with the agency may be rejected.
Delivery will be made within days after receipt of order.
The award will be made to the lowest responsible bidder, defined as one who has the skill, quality, ability, integrity, judgment, reputation, experience, sound financial resources, and ability to comply with all terms and conditions.
Bidders must have the skill, quality, and ability to conscientiously, faithfully, and promptly fulfill the contract, along with integrity, judgment, reputation, experience, and sound financial resources.
If a bidder fails to formally acknowledge and accept a purchase order or execute a contract within ten working days after notification, the deposit, if any, may be forfeited as liquidated damages. For failure to deliver or perform, the city may purchase goods or services on the open market and charge additional costs to the contractor.
Vendors may schedule an appointment with the Southfield Police Department's training division if visual physical inspections are needed prior to posting a bid.
